YOUNGSTOWN - In recognition of Infant Vitality Month, The Greater Youngstown Community Dialogue on Racism hosted a Infant Vitality Block Party, to help spread awareness for expecting moms around the Valley.
The organization partnered with the Youngstown City Health Department Office of Minority Health, The Mercy Health Foundation & Community Health for the event.
The block party offered services from Mercy Health, as well as dental services, and different resources for motherhood and fatherhood support.
It's all to help combat the rising infant mortality rate, and to spread awareness about all the services available to families.
